Transaction eecf757000635182bba3624b16ed696960214f36aca163d67162f1b1a0804186
1 Input
1 Output
-
eecf757000635182bba3624b16ed696960214f36aca163d67162f1b1a0804186:0
- value
- 13031
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a0d02fd93912bd4cf1a62a1089befe305fd67969d668a3193e7efa5a2101319a
- address
- bc1p5rgzlkfez275eudx9gggn0h7xp0av7tf6e52xxf70ma95ggpxxdqv8z37l